The Higher Education Administration concentration. Higher education administration positions generally require substantial higher education. While some positions can be obtained with just a four-year degree in an education or management field, most of these positions require, at minimum, a master’s degree in a related discipline. The median annual wage for higher education administrators was $96,910 in May 2021, according to the BLS. While the bottom 10% of earners in the field made less than $59,150, the highest-earning 10% made more than $190,770.
